SB 274 Stormwater management program; certain localities required to adopt thereto.

Introduced by: Mary Margaret Whipple | all patrons    ...    notes | add to my profiles

SUMMARY AS INTRODUCED:

Stormwater management; civil penalty.  Requires localities located in Tidewater and those that are classified as an MS4 under the federal Clean Water Act to adopt a local stormwater management program in accordance with a schedule established by the Virginia Soil and Water Conservation Board. The locality is to adopt its stormwater program between 12 and 18 months after the effective date of the Board's regulation that establishes local program criteria and delegation procedures. Under current law these localities are to adopt a program by July 1, 2006. Any locality that isn't in Tidewater or classified as an MS4 can choose to administer its own program (seek delegation) within six months following the effective date of the regulation. The bill also increases the maximum fine for violation of the provisions of the stormwater law from a civil penalty of $25,000 to $32,500.
